Acne is caused by a combination of excess oil production, plugging of hair follicles and an increased population of acne-causing bacteria.
The excess oil, called sebum, and the bacteria, Propionibacterium acnes (P. acnes), combine to create an environment in which lesions, or pimples, can form. Acne can appear as whiteheads, blackheads, papules, pustules, nodules, cysts and even scars. It can occur on the face, neck, chest, back, arms and shoulders. Acne can be divided into three main categories: non-inflammatory, inflammatory and cystic.
Non-inflammatory acne includes whiteheads and blackheads. Inflammatory acne includes papules, pustules and nodules. Cystic acne includes cysts and scars. Once you have identified the type of acne you have, the next step is to treat it. This can be done through over-the-counter medications such as benzoyl peroxide or salicylic acid.
These medications work by killing the bacteria that cause acne and by reducing the production of sebum. In addition to over-the-counter medications, there are a variety of prescription medications available to treat acne. These include antibiotics, oral contraceptives, retinoids and isotretinoin. Probiotics are a type of beneficial bacteria, which are found naturally in the intestines, mouth, and other parts of the body. These bacteria can help to maintain a healthy balance of microorganisms in the body, as well as help to promote digestion, immunity, and overall health. When beneficial bacteria are found in the intestines, they can help to protect the body from infection and disease by competing with bad bacteria for nutrients and space.
